MGA Publishes Consultation Paper on Suspicious Betting Reporting Requirements
The HALLO ECHO

  The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) has published a consultation paper on suspicious betting reporting requirements and other sports integrity measures. In August 2019, the Malta Gaming Authority announced the establishment of a Sports Integrity Unit. Italian Parliament Enacts New Turnover Tax on Betting and Virtual Sports Wagers
The HALLO ECHO

  The Italian parliament has enacted a new temporary 0.5% turnover tax on betting and virtual sports wagers. Publishing the state gazette last week confirmed that MPs had supported amendments introducing new turnover tax across all betting-related verticals – online, retail and virtual sports content. Norway’s Stortinget Passes Gambling Advertising Amendment
The HALLO ECHO

  The Norwegian Parliament (Stortinget) has approved a legislative amendment aimed at preventing offshore gambling operators from advertising their services to consumers in the country via the internet. The amendment grants the Norwegian Media Authority (Medietilsynet) the power to order internet service providers and media companies to prevent access to illegal marketing. “This [amendment] will…
